Abstract
Background: Early repolarization pattern (ERP) is an electrocardiogram (ECG) finding characterized by J-point elevation and QRS notching or slurring in the inferior and/or lateral leads. Its prevalence in Southern Cone of Latin America is unknown. Purpose: The main objective of the study was to determine the prevalence of ERP according to the Nomenclature suggested by Macfarlane. Methods: CESCAS I study is an observational prospective cohort study with a multistage probabilistic sample of 8000 participants aged 35-74 years from cities representing the Southern Cone of Latin America designed to estimate the prevalence and distribution of and secular trends in major cardiovascular disease events and risk factors For the present analysis we use ECGs from 1990 participants, we excluded 18 subjects for whom ECG were missing or incomplete. We also excluded 86 subjects with bundle branch block, Wolf-Parkinson-White pattern, atrial fibrillation, cardiac pacing and Brugada pattern. ERP was defined by an elevation of the J point ≥1 mm in 2 consecutive leads excluding leads V(1) through V(3). An ECG was considered ERP positive if there was J-point elevation in ≥2 leads in the inferior (II, II, aVF) or lateral (I, aVL, V4- 6) territory. Because the variation in the definition of the ERP the Macfarlane 's classification in five types were used: Types 1: notch ≥0.1 mV and elevated ST amplitude ≥0.1 mV. Types 2: notch ≥0.1 mV and elevated ST amplitude <0.1 mV. Types 3: slur ≥0.1 mV and elevated ST amplitude ST ≥0.1 mV. Types 4: slur ≥0.1 mV and elevated ST amplitude <0.1 mV. Types 5: ST elevation ≥0.1 mV without notch or slur. Two trained cardiologists from different blinded to the identity of the patients interpreted the ECGs separately and manually, and recorded the presence of an ERP. Inter-observer reliability was assessed within the observers. The disagreements were judged by the third cardiologist. Kappa test was used for inter-observer variation. Results: A total of 1886 ECGs were analysed with a male proportion of 39.8% and a mean age of 54.2 year. The prevalence of ERP was 4.77% (90/1886). The inferior location was found in 70% of cases (63/1886). The most common type was the “slurring” appearance without ST elevation (type 4) represented 68.89% of cases. Type 2 was observed in 27.78% of cases (25/1886). There was an important strength of agreement between the two initial interpreters (k= 0.89, proportion agreement 0.89). Conclusions: Consistent with published estimates ranging from 1% to 13% we found an overall prevalence of ERP of 4.77%.
